Solution
1. Preparation
  • Gather tools: OBD-II scanner, socket set, multimeter, torque wrench.
  • Ensure the vehicle is parked on a level surface, and the engine is cool.
  • Disconnect the battery to prevent any electrical issues.
2. Retrieve and Analyze Codes
  • Connect the OBD-II scanner to the vehicle's diagnostic port.
  • Turn the ignition to the "ON" position without starting the engine.
  • Record any error codes displayed and refer to the service manual to interpret them.
3. Inspect and Repair

a. Gas Cap Inspection

  • Remove the gas cap and inspect the rubber seal for wear or damage.
  • If damaged, replace the gas cap, ensuring it is the correct part for your vehicle.

b. Air Intake System Inspection

  • Remove the air filter housing and inspect the air filter for dirt and blockages.
  • Replace the air filter if necessary and check for any cracks or loose connections in the intake ducts.

c. Spark Plug and Ignition Coil Inspection

  • Remove the ignition coils using a socket set.
  • Inspect the spark plugs for wear, carbon buildup, or damage.
  • Replace spark plugs and ignition coils as needed, torquing to manufacturer specifications (typically around 12-15 lb-ft for spark plugs).
4. Battery and Charging System Check
  • Use a multimeter to check the battery voltage (should be around 12.6 volts when fully charged).
  • If the voltage is low, replace or charge the battery. Ensure connections are clean and tight.
5. Clear Codes and Reconnect Battery
  • After repairs, clear the error codes using the OBD-II scanner.
  • Reconnect the battery and ensure all connections are secure.
